One of the primary challenges in creating accurate concrete reinforcement images is the complexity of the material itself. Concrete is a composite material made up of sand, gravel, cement, and water, among other components. Each of these materials has unique properties that affect the overall behavior of the concrete, including its strength, durability, and ability to withstand external forces. As a result, it can be challenging to capture these complexities in a single image.

Concrete is a heterogeneous material, meaning that it contains varying amounts of different components throughout the volume. This variability can lead to variations in the physical properties of the concrete, which can impact its performance under different conditions. Therefore, it is essential to consider the variability of the material when creating images of concrete reinforcement.
